A CABBIE has become a star after his pitch-perfect version of Michael Jackson hit Billie Jean made him an internet sensation.
Jean Carlos Ribeiro Machado was filmed performing the song by a passenger who had been tipped off about his amazing vocals.
And within weeks of the clip hitting the internet, it had racked up almost two million views � and has now been seen by a total of four million people.
The footage shows Jean beat-boxing and singing as he drives his passenger to a bus stop.

One fan of the film commented: "Michael Jackson isn't dead, he just moved to Brazil to be a taxi driver!" Jean, from Belo Horizonte, was quickly signed up and is now a megastar thanks to talent shows similar to the X Factor.
Recalling the start of his career, Jean said he had no idea how much of a stir his Jacko impression had caused.
He said: "I got a call to pick up a fare, a guy named Diego.
"In the car he told me that the operator had said that I sang the same as Michael Jackson."So I sang Billie Jean to him and he recorded the video, I dropped him off at the bus stop and left. It was only afterwards that I saw the video on YouTube."
Under the name Jean Walker, the 32-year-old has since appeared on national TV with a team of dancers performing an extended version of Thriller.
He has also sung in front of Jacko's dad Joe, who visited Brazil on a recent book tour, and now hopes to make it big in America.
Jean said: "I've been a fan of Michael's since childhood. Ever since the age of ten or 11, I have danced and listened to his music.
"I never thought of singing for real, that people would admire both."
